The Beneficial Effects of Edible Kynurenic Acid from Marine Horseshoe Crab (Tachypleus tridentatus) on Obesity, Hyperlipidemia, and Gut Microbiota in High-Fat Diet-Fed Mice

Jian Li et al.

Summary: Kynurenic acid (KA), isolated from marine horseshoe crab, was found to inhibit body weight gain and increased energy intake in high-fat diet (HFD) mice. KA also had regulating effects on blood lipids and gut microbiota, with potential antioxidant activity.
